Bob Miller

Chicago-based Bob Miller entered the futures industry in 1976. Even then, this industry visionary had the foresight to develop and execute trades via mechanical trading strategies. System trading is still his business stronghold for this 30-year futures veteran. Throughout his career as a principal in the brokerage business, Bob implemented countless mechanical trading systems, hotlines, email alerts, etc. This self-educated expert is the proud father of four children and grandfather of ten.

Mark Miller

Mark Miller joined his father in the futures commodity brokerage business in 1998, transforming Foremost Trading, LLC into a multi-generation family business. Today he manages the trading desk at Foremost Trading, LLC and oversees order execution and systematic trading.

Over the last nine years Mark has developed his own market outlook and has experience trading almost every market available. Mark foresees a shift the global economy, electronic trading, and 24-hour access to a wide variety of markets around the world.

Mark holds a bachelor’s degree in accountancy from Milligan College in Tennessee and received his Illinois Certified Public Accountant in 1998. He is a Series 3 licensed broker registered with the CFTC and a member of the NFA.

Scott Miller

Scott Miller has been surrounded by futures since he was in elementary school. Since joining Foremost in 2002, Scott focuses his time on third-party system and CTA review, including implementation and portfolio development as well as working with Commodity Trading Advisors.

Scott holds a master’s degree in business administration from the Peter F. Drucker Graduate School of Management at Claremont Graduate University. He also received his bachelor’s degree in 1991 from Milligan College and is a certified public accountant.
